Output 295f395fadc66fc1765ce40db65db94d7593ca8081ea3085432f8c7b4aa10253:1

value
330595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 421d53eeeffcf2654756786b73ac2f8fc3f6658d OP_EQUAL
address
37ibewVVaHA5r2AQFYv7sPawDKYpKTRiAv
transaction
295f395fadc66fc1765ce40db65db94d7593ca8081ea3085432f8c7b4aa10253